Deploy and Host Medusa 1.x E-commerce (Legacy, unmaintained) on Railway

This template is no longer maintained. It deploys Medusa 1.x, which has been replaced by Medusa 2.0. Dependencies were last updated 21 June 2024 and it receives no fixes or updates. It stays published so existing stores and inbound links keep working.

About Hosting Medusa 1.x E-commerce (Legacy, unmaintained)

This is the original Medusa 1.x boilerplate: an all-in-one e-commerce stack with backend, admin dashboard and a connected storefront, wired to Postgres and Redis. Railway hosts all of it in one project.

Because Medusa 1.x is superseded, nothing here is being updated. Deploy it only if you specifically need version 1. For anything new, use the Medusa 2.0 template.

Already running this one? Your store keeps working. When you are ready to move, deploy the 2.0 template alongside it and migrate your data, rather than upgrading in place.
